On average across the year,
yes, Republic of the Congo is hotter than
North Las Vegas, Nevada
.
Republic of the Congo has an average temperature of 26°C/79°F and North Las Vegas, Nevada has an average temperature of 22°C/72°F.
Republic of the Congo's hottest month is February, with an average maximum temperature of 32°C/90°F, which is not hotter than North Las Vegas, Nevada's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 40°C/104°F).
On average across the year, no, Republic of the Congo is not colder than North Las Vegas, Nevada . Republic of the Congo has an average minimum temperature of 21°C/70°F and North Las Vegas, Nevada has an average minimum temperature of 16°C/61°F.
On average across the year,
yes, Republic of the Congo has more rain than
North Las Vegas, Nevada. Republic of the Congo has an average annual rainfall of 522mm and North Las Vegas, Nevada has an average annual rainfall of 97mm.
Republic of the Congo's wettest month is November, with an average monthly rainfall of 76mm, which is wetter than North Las Vegas, Nevada's wettest month (January, with an average monthly rainfall of 14mm).
